Guidance on how to interpret the contents of this table can be found here
| 0. Person | |
| Definition | Logische Repräsentation des Basismoduls Person |
| Short | -- Überschrift -- |
| Logical Model | Instances of this logical model are not marked to be the target of a Reference |
| 2. Person.Name | |
| Definition | Vollständiger Name einer Person. |
| Short | Vollständiger Name einer Person. |
| Control | 0..* |
| Type | BackboneElement |
| 4. Person.Name.Vorname | |
| Definition | Vollständiger Vorname einer Person. |
| Short | Vollständiger Vorname einer Person. |
| Control | 0..* |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 6. Person.Name.Nachname | |
| Definition | Nachname einer Person ohne Vor- und Zusätze. Dient z.B. der alphabetischen Einordnung des Namens. |
| Short | Nachname einer Person ohne Vor- und Zusätze. Dient z.B. der alphabetischen Einordnung des Namens. |
| Control | 0..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 8. Person.Name.Familienname | |
| Definition | Der vollständige Familienname, einschließlich aller Vorsatz- und Zusatzwörter, mit Leerzeichen getrennt. |
| Short | Der vollständige Familienname, einschließlich aller Vorsatz- und Zusatzwörter, mit Leerzeichen getrennt. |
| Control | 0..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 10. Person.Name.Vorsatzwort | |
| Definition | Vorsatzwort wie z.B.: von, van, zu Vgl. auch VSDM-Spezifikation der Gematik (Versichertenstammdatenmanagement, "eGK") |
| Short | Vorsatzwort wie z.B.: von, van, zu Vgl. auch VSDM-Spezifikation der Gematik (Versichertenstammdatenmanagement, "eGK") |
| Control | 0..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 12. Person.Name.Namenszusatz | |
| Definition | Namenszusatz als Bestandteil das Nachnamens, wie in VSDM (Versichertenstammdatenmanagement, "eGK") definiert. Beispiele: Gräfin, Prinz oder Fürst |
| Short | Namenszusatz als Bestandteil das Nachnamens, wie in VSDM (Versichertenstammdatenmanagement, "eGK") definiert. Beispiele: Gräfin, Prinz oder Fürst |
| Control | 0..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 14. Person.Name.Praefix | |
| Definition | Namensteile vor dem Vornamen, z.B. akademischer Grad |
| Short | Namensteile vor dem Vornamen, z.B. akademischer Grad |
| Control | 0..* |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 16. Person.Name.Praefix.ArtdesPraefixes | |
| Definition | Art des Präfixes, z.B. "AC" für Akademische Titel |
| Short | Art des Präfixes, z.B. "AC" für Akademische Titel |
| Control | 0..1 |
| Type | code |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 18. Person.Name.Geburtsname | |
| Definition | Familienname einer Person zum Zeitpunkt ihrer Geburt. Kann sich danach z.B. durch Heirat und Annahme eines anderen Familiennamens ändern. |
| Short | Familienname einer Person zum Zeitpunkt ihrer Geburt. Kann sich danach z.B. durch Heirat und Annahme eines anderen Familiennamens ändern. |
| Control | 0..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 20. Person.Demographie | |
| Definition | Das Basismodul Demographie enthält demographische Parameter (Alter, Geschlecht etc.). |
| Short | Das Basismodul Demographie enthält demographische Parameter (Alter, Geschlecht etc.). |
| Control | 0..* |
| Type | BackboneElement |
| 22. Person.Demographie.AdministrativesGeschlecht | |
| Definition | Administratives Geschlecht der Person |
| Short | Administratives Geschlecht der Person |
| Control | 0..1 |
| Type | code |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 24. Person.Demographie.Geburtsdatum | |
| Definition | Geburtsdatum des Person. |
| Short | Geburtsdatum des Person. |
| Control | 0..1 |
| Type | date |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 26. Person.Demographie.Adresse | |
| Definition | Vollständige Anschrift einer Person für die postlische Kommunikation. |
| Short | Vollständige Anschrift einer Person für die postlische Kommunikation. |
| Control | 0..* |
| Type | BackboneElement |
| 28. Person.Demographie.Adresse.Strassenanschrift | |
| Definition | Eine Adresse für die Strassenanschrift gemäß postalischer Konventionen. Bei Stadtstaaten einschließlich Bezirken. |
| Short | Eine Adresse für die Strassenanschrift gemäß postalischer Konventionen. Bei Stadtstaaten einschließlich Bezirken. |
| Control | 0..* |
| Type | BackboneElement |
| 30. Person.Demographie.Adresse.Strassenanschrift.Land | |
| Definition | Ländercode nach ISO 3166. |
| Short | Ländercode nach ISO 3166. |
| Control | 1..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 32. Person.Demographie.Adresse.Strassenanschrift.PLZ | |
| Definition | Postleitzahl gemäß der im jeweiligen Land gültigen Konventionen. |
| Short | Postleitzahl gemäß der im jeweiligen Land gültigen Konventionen. |
| Control | 1..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 34. Person.Demographie.Adresse.Strassenanschrift.Wohnort | |
| Definition | Bei Personen aus Stadtstaaten inklusive des Stadtteils. |
| Short | Bei Personen aus Stadtstaaten inklusive des Stadtteils. |
| Control | 1..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 36. Person.Demographie.Adresse.Strassenanschrift.Strasse | |
| Definition | Straßenname mit Hausnummer oder Postfach sowie weitere Angaben zur Zustellung. |
| Short | Straßenname mit Hausnummer oder Postfach sowie weitere Angaben zur Zustellung. |
| Control | 1..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 38. Person.Demographie.Adresse.Postfach | |
| Definition | Eine Adresse für ein Postfach gemäß postalischer Konventionen. Bei Stadtstaaten einschließlich Bezirken. |
| Short | Eine Adresse für ein Postfach gemäß postalischer Konventionen. Bei Stadtstaaten einschließlich Bezirken. |
| Control | 0..* |
| Type | BackboneElement |
| 40. Person.Demographie.Adresse.Postfach.Land | |
| Definition | Ländercode nach ISO 3166. |
| Short | Ländercode nach ISO 3166. |
| Control | 1..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 42. Person.Demographie.Adresse.Postfach.PLZ | |
| Definition | Postleitzahl gemäß der im jeweiligen Land gültigen Konventionen. |
| Short | Postleitzahl gemäß der im jeweiligen Land gültigen Konventionen. |
| Control | 1..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 44. Person.Demographie.Adresse.Postfach.Wohnort | |
| Definition | Bei Personen aus Stadtstaaten inklusive des Stadtteils. |
| Short | Bei Personen aus Stadtstaaten inklusive des Stadtteils. |
| Control | 1..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 46. Person.Demographie.Adresse.Postfach.Strasse | |
| Definition | Straßenname mit Hausnummer oder Postfach sowie weitere Angaben zur Zustellung. |
| Short | Straßenname mit Hausnummer oder Postfach sowie weitere Angaben zur Zustellung. |
| Control | 1..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 48. Person.Demographie.Vitalstatus | |
| Definition | Gibt an, ob ein Patient verstorben ist. Falls ja, zudem den Zeitpunkt. |
| Short | Gibt an, ob ein Patient verstorben ist. Falls ja, zudem den Zeitpunkt. |
| Control | 0..* |
| Type | BackboneElement |
| 50. Person.Demographie.Vitalstatus.PatientVerstorben | |
| Definition | Gibt an, ob der Patient am Leben oder verstorben ist. |
| Short | Gibt an, ob der Patient am Leben oder verstorben ist. |
| Control | 0..1 |
| Type | boolean |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 52. Person.Demographie.Vitalstatus.Todeszeitpunkt | |
| Definition | Gibt den Todeszeitpunkt des Patienten an, falls dieser im KH verstorben ist. Ansonsten "Null Flavor". |
| Short | Gibt den Todeszeitpunkt des Patienten an, falls dieser im KH verstorben ist. Ansonsten "Null Flavor". |
| Control | 0..1 |
| Type | dateTime |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 54. Person.Demographie.Vitalstatus.Informationsquelle | |
| Definition | Quelle des Vitalstatus. |
| Short | Quelle des Vitalstatus. |
| Control | 0..* |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 56. Person.Demographie.Vitalstatus.ZeitpunktFeststellungDesVitalstatus | |
| Definition | Letzter bekannter Zeitpunkt oder Zeitraum, zudem ein Vitalstatus festgestellt wurde |
| Short | Letzter bekannter Zeitpunkt oder Zeitraum, zudem ein Vitalstatus festgestellt wurde |
| Control | 1..1 |
| Type | dateTime |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 58. Person.Demographie.Vitalstatus.Todesursache | |
| Definition | Todesursache mit ICD-10-WHO kodiert. |
| Short | Todesursache mit ICD-10-WHO kodiert. |
| Control | 0..1 |
| Type | CodeableConcept |
| 60. Person.PatientIn | |
| Definition | Person, die in einer oder mehreren Gesundheitseinrichtungen behandelt wird |
| Short | Person, die in einer oder mehreren Gesundheitseinrichtungen behandelt wird |
| Control | 0..* |
| Type | BackboneElement |
| 62. Person.PatientIn.PatientenIdentifikator | |
| Definition | Identifikation des Patienten in Verschiedenen Gesundheitseinrichtungen, Einrichtungskennzeichen kann als "Codesystem" gesehen werden, und Patienten-Identifikator als "Code" |
| Short | Identifikation des Patienten in Verschiedenen Gesundheitseinrichtungen, Einrichtungskennzeichen kann als "Codesystem" gesehen werden, und Patienten-Identifikator als "Code" |
| Control | 0..* |
| Type | BackboneElement |
| 64. Person.PatientIn.PatientenIdentifikator.PatientenIdentifikator | |
| Definition | Gesundheitseinrichtungs-eigene Identifikationsnummer für einen Patienten |
| Short | Gesundheitseinrichtungs-eigene Identifikationsnummer für einen Patienten |
| Control | 0..* |
| Type | Identifier |
| 66. Person.PatientIn.PatientenIdentifikator.PatientenIdentifikatorKontext | |
| Definition | Der Kontext des Patienten-Identifikators um den Patienten-Identifikator zu Beschreiben, da der Patient innerhalb einer Gesundheitseinrichtung möglicherweise pro System eine Nummer (Im Krankenhaus: Labor, Radiologie, Internistische Station etc.) bekommt. |
| Short | Der Kontext des Patienten-Identifikators um den Patienten-Identifikator zu Beschreiben, da der Patient innerhalb einer Gesundheitseinrichtung möglicherweise pro System eine Nummer (Im Krankenhaus: Labor, Radiologie, Internistische Station etc.) bekommt. |
| Control | 1..1 |
| Type | CodeableConcept |
| 68. Person.PatientIn.Versicherung | |
| Definition | Aktuell gültige Versicherung der Patient:in welcher zur Abrechnung der Behandlungsleistung verwendet wird. |
| Short | Aktuell gültige Versicherung der Patient:in welcher zur Abrechnung der Behandlungsleistung verwendet wird. |
| Control | 0..* |
| Type | BackboneElement |
| 70. Person.PatientIn.Versicherung.InstitutionskennzeichenDerKrankenkasse | |
| Definition | Die Institutionskennzeichen (kurz: IK) sind bundesweit eindeutige, neunstellige Zahlen, mit deren Hilfe Abrechnungen und Qualitätssicherungsmaßnahmen im Bereich der deutschen Sozialversicherung einrichtungsübergreifend abgewickelt werden können. |
| Short | Die Institutionskennzeichen (kurz: IK) sind bundesweit eindeutige, neunstellige Zahlen, mit deren Hilfe Abrechnungen und Qualitätssicherungsmaßnahmen im Bereich der deutschen Sozialversicherung einrichtungsübergreifend abgewickelt werden können. |
| Control | 0..* |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| Max Length: | 9 |
| 72. Person.PatientIn.Versicherung.Versicherungstyp | |
| Definition | Versicherungstyp des Patienten |
| Short | Versicherungstyp des Patienten |
| Control | 1..1 |
| Type | CodeableConcept |
| 74. Person.PatientIn.Versicherung.Versichertennummer | |
| Definition | Angaben zur Identifikation der versicherten Person |
| Short | Angaben zur Identifikation der versicherten Person |
| Control | 0..1 |
| Type | BackboneElement |
| 76. Person.PatientIn.Versicherung.Versichertennummer.VersichertenIDGKV | |
| Definition | Unveränderlicher Teil der Krankenversichertennummer (VersichertenID) bei GKV Patienten. Diese findet sich z.B. auf der Mitgliedskarte der Krankenkasse. |
| Short | Unveränderlicher Teil der Krankenversichertennummer (VersichertenID) bei GKV Patienten. Diese findet sich z.B. auf der Mitgliedskarte der Krankenkasse. |
| Control | 0..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 78. Person.PatientIn.Versicherung.Versichertennummer.VersichertennummerPKV | |
| Definition | Versichertennummer bei PKV Patienten. Vergabe erfolgt durch die jeweilige Private Krankenversicherung. |
| Short | Versichertennummer bei PKV Patienten. Vergabe erfolgt durch die jeweilige Private Krankenversicherung. |
| Control | 0..1 |
| Type | string |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 80. Person.ProbandIn | |
| Definition | Person, die an einer Studie teilnimmt (unter Umständen, während sie Patient:in in einer Gesundheitseinrichtung ist) |
| Short | Person, die an einer Studie teilnimmt (unter Umständen, während sie Patient:in in einer Gesundheitseinrichtung ist) |
| Control | 0..* |
| Type | BackboneElement |
| 82. Person.ProbandIn.SubjektIdentifizierungscode | |
| Definition | Eindeutiger Identifikator eines Patienten im Kontext eines Forschungsprojekts (klinische Studie, Use Case) |
| Short | Eindeutiger Identifikator eines Patienten im Kontext eines Forschungsprojekts (klinische Studie, Use Case) |
| Control | 0..* |
| Type | Identifier |
| 84. Person.ProbandIn.Rechtsgrundlage | |
| Definition | Rechtsgrundlage (z.B. Einwilligung) aufgrund die PatientIn in die Studie eingeschlossen werden darf. |
| Short | Rechtsgrundlage (z.B. Einwilligung) aufgrund die PatientIn in die Studie eingeschlossen werden darf. |
| Control | 0..* |
| Type | Reference(Consent) |
| 86. Person.ProbandIn.BeginnTeilnahme | |
| Definition | Beginn der Teilnahme der Person an der Studie. |
| Short | Beginn der Teilnahme der Person an der Studie. |
| Control | 1..1 |
| Type | dateTime |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 88. Person.ProbandIn.EndeTeilnahme | |
| Definition | Ende der Teilnahme der Person an der Studie. |
| Short | Ende der Teilnahme der Person an der Studie. |
| Control | 0..1 |
| Type | dateTime |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 90. Person.ProbandIn.StatusDerTeilnahme | |
| Definition | Stand der Teilnahme einer Person an der Studie, z.B. eingeschlossen, widerrufen, abgeschlossen etc. |
| Short | Stand der Teilnahme einer Person an der Studie, z.B. eingeschlossen, widerrufen, abgeschlossen etc. |
| Control | 1..1 |
| Type | code |
| Primitive Value | This primitive element may be present, or absent, or replaced by an extension |
| 92. Person.ProbandIn.BezeichnungDerStudie | |
| Definition | Identifikator der Studie |
| Short | Identifikator der Studie |
| Control | 0..* |
| Type | Identifier |
| 94. Person.PatientInPseudonym | |
| Definition | Pseudonymisierte Repräsentation einer dazueghörigen Patient:in |
| Short | Pseudonymisierte Repräsentation einer dazueghörigen Patient:in |
| Control | 0..* |
| Type | BackboneElement |
| 96. Person.PatientInPseudonym.Pseudonym | |
| Definition | Neu generierte Identifikation der PatientIn mit Bezug zum Original-Identifikator in einer Treuhandstelle. |
| Short | Neu generierte Identifikation der PatientIn mit Bezug zum Original-Identifikator in einer Treuhandstelle. |
| Control | 0..* |
| Type | Identifier |
